Sign theft is the final straw for farm shop owners

editorial image

FIND a giant strawberry sign stolen from a Harborough farm shop and claim a reward - as much of the real fruit as you can eat.

Farndon Fields Farm Shop has offered the tempting reward after thieves stole the wooden sign the weekend before last.

The wooden sign was one of a number painted by shop owner Milly Stokes to promote the delicious summer fruit on sale at the store.

Milly’s daughter Nicola said: “It was screwed to a post but it’s been unscrewed. I don’t understand why someone would want a giant strawberry.

“Mum spent hours painting these signs so we really want it back, that’s why we’re offering whoever finds it as many strawberries as they can eat.”
